### Step 3: Migrate Pairlock off the legacy heap settings

The Pairlock matching service previously masked GC pauses with oversized heaps, which complicated audit-log timing guarantees. This step enables the low-pause collector and caps heap at 8 GiB. For the security review: confirm that pause-time metrics are exported unmodified, as they feed the tamper-detection baseline. The migration tool records pause histograms in the audit schema, connecting with the string below.

database URL for bahop-yagep: mssql://sildor_svc:35ha7jz@db-fb6d.nelvrodyn.example:5432/casath

Handover for the Pellago catalog cache. Invalidation is event-driven: when a product record changes, the Merchview service publishes a purge message and each cache node drops the affected keys. Known gap: bulk imports bypass the event stream, so after a large import you must trigger a full flush manually or stale prices linger for hours. Tamsin and I documented the flush procedure, failure modes, and the backlog of fixes on the team wiki page.

wiki page, baguf-kahap: https://confluence.tolvaqsys.internal/browse/display/projects/8d5f528f

## Support

Seeing GC pauses in Matchforge during release canaries? That's usually the pairing heap ballooning under replay traffic — check the `gc_pause_p99` dashboard first. Pauses over 400 ms should block the rollout. Grab a heap dump before restarting, or we can't diagnose anything. For triage help during a release window, reach the runtime crew here.

alerts address for kafof-bagag: kasael@olvarqdyn.corp

Key Ceremony Checklist — Gallerie Audio-Guide App (Wrenfold Museum)

- Confirm two custodians present.
- Verify signing laptop offline; checksum the build of EchoDocent v4.
- Rotate the tour-content signing key; archive the old one.
- Record witness initials in the ledger.
- Test one guide device end-to-end before sealing.
- Store the shard envelopes in the annex safe; restore access requires the phrase below.

recovery phrase for yajef-fahag: ulaax-lamix-kasael-casael-gilox-istwyn-gorox-prawyn-kaseth